探索微波雷达源码:zhcy075项目深入解析

版权申诉
0 下载量 105 浏览量 更新于2024-11-04 收藏 1001KB ZIP 举报
资源摘要信息: "zhcy075_zhcy075_Microwave_zip_microwaveradar_源码.zip" 是一个压缩文件包,其标题和描述表明它包含了一个关于微波雷达的源代码。由于没有提供更详细的标签和文件列表,我们将仅根据文件的命名来分析相关知识点。 微波雷达是利用微波频率范围内的电磁波进行探测的一种雷达技术。它在军事和民用领域都有广泛的应用,如目标探测、距离测量、速度测量、导航以及气象监测等。微波雷达的关键技术通常包括信号的发射、接收、信号处理以及数据解析等方面。 在微波雷达系统中,源代码是实现雷达工作原理和功能的核心。源代码通常由多个模块组成,可能包括但不限于以下功能模块: 1. 发射机模块:负责产生微波信号,并将这些信号通过天线发射出去。 2. 接收机模块:用于接收从目标反射回来的微波信号。 3. 信号处理模块:对接收到的信号进行放大、滤波、检波、模数转换等处理,提取目标信息。 4. 数据处理模块:对信号处理模块输出的信号进行进一步的分析处理,比如进行运动目标检测、参数估计等。 5. 用户界面模块:提供用户操作界面,显示雷达探测结果,并允许用户进行交互操作。 6. 通信模块:实现与其他系统或设备的数据通信,用于数据的传输和交换。 由于没有具体的文件列表和内容描述,无法提供更详细的源代码功能分析。不过,从文件命名中的“microwaveradar”可以推测,压缩包内可能包含设计用于微波雷达系统的基础算法、信号处理算法、目标识别算法以及其他相关的控制和监测软件。 在微波雷达源码的开发中,可能需要考虑到多个方面,如频率选择、功率设计、波束形成技术、抗干扰设计、实时性能优化等。开发者通常需要具备无线电通信、信号处理、数字电子和计算机编程等领域的知识。 在实际应用中,微波雷达系统可能涉及的技术还包括: - 多普勒效应:利用目标相对于雷达的运动产生频率的变化来测量目标速度。 - 脉冲压缩技术:增加雷达的测距精度,同时保持较远的探测距离。 - 频率调制连续波(FMCW)技术:利用连续波的频率变化来探测目标距离和速度信息。 - 阵列天线技术:通过调整天线阵列中各个单元的相位和幅度,实现波束的定向和扫描。 - 合成孔径雷达(SAR):通过合成孔径技术实现高分辨率成像。 微波雷达源码的开发和应用是一个高度专业化的领域,通常需要跨学科的知识和技能。源码的实现和测试过程需要遵循严格的标准和流程,以确保系统能够在各种环境下可靠地运行。
2024-10-22 上传